The Benefits of a Happy, Well-Treated Horse

What are the tangible advantages of keeping your horse well-fed with treats? In many Story of Seasons games, a happy horse with high affection levels can yield significant in-game bonuses. These can include:

  • Increased Stamina/Speed: A treat might temporarily boost your horse’s stamina, allowing you to ride for longer periods without fatigue, or even increase its base movement speed, making farm tasks more efficient.
  • Higher Friendship Levels: Consistently feeding your horse treats is a direct way to increase its friendship or affection level. This bond can unlock unique interactions or simply provide a heartwarming visual representation of your partnership.
  • Contribution to Farm Events: In some titles, the affection level of your animals, including your horse, can play a role in seasonal festivals or farm-related competitions. A well-loved horse might perform better or earn you accolades.
  • Unlocking Special Abilities: While less common, certain games might introduce unique abilities or interactions that are unlocked as your bond with your horse deepens, perhaps tied to its overall happiness and care, including receiving treats.

Integrating Horse Treats into Your Daily Farm Routine

Making horse treat preparation a part of your daily or weekly farm routine can significantly enhance your Story of Seasons gameplay. Consider dedicating a small plot of land to growing the necessary ingredients, or make foraging for berries a quick stop during your morning rounds.

A Checklist for Consistent Horse Care:

  1. Daily Petting: Always start your day by petting your horse to build its affection.
  2. Grooming: If available in the game, ensure your horse is groomed regularly.
  3. Feeding: Provide regular meals, and supplement with a special horse treat a few times a week.
  4. Riding: Use your horse daily for transportation and to increase its overall happiness.
  5. Treat Crafting/Acquisition: Schedule time to gather ingredients or visit the shop for treats.

By integrating these steps, you ensure your equine companion remains happy, healthy, and a valuable asset to your farm. The small effort invested in providing treats is a testament to the game’s philosophy: attentive care leads to greater rewards.
